On the Grothendieck-Serre conjecture on principal bundles in mixed characteristic

1 Pith paper cite this work. Polarity classification is still indexing.

1 Pith paper citing it
abstract

Let R be a regular local ring. Let G be a reductive R-group scheme. A conjecture of Grothendieck and Serre predicts that a principal G-bundle over R is trivial if it is trivial over the quotient field of R. The conjecture is known when R contains a field. We prove the conjecture for a large class of regular local rings not containing fields in the case when G is split.
